A Historic Night in Music City: The Stand Up To Cancer Telecast

On Friday, August 15, 2025, the ninth biennial Stand Up To Cancer (SU2C) telecast made history by moving its star-studded fundraising special to the heart of Music City. Broadcasting live from The Pinnacle in Nashville, the event successfully blended the raw power of country music with a global mission, creating a poignant and unforgettable evening of hope and collaboration.

Host Sheryl Crow, with her relaxed yet commanding presence, set the perfect tone for the night. Her opening remarks beautifully intertwined her own personal connection to the cause with the collaborative spirit of Nashville. The show was an artistic reflection of SU2C’s core mission of scientific teamwork, as artists from various genres united on stage for unique and powerful performances.


The highlight of the evening was undoubtedly the musical pairings. The telecast featured a who’s-who of country music heavyweights, including Jelly Roll, Brothers Osborne, Jon Pardi, and Dan + Shay. One of the most emotional moments came from a powerful duet between Noah Cyrus and Gavin DeGraw on DeGraw’s song “Hero In Our House.” While Dolly Parton’s appearance was pre-taped, her iconic voice and message of hope resonated deeply, reminding everyone of the enduring power of her philanthropy and music.

Beyond the performances, the broadcast was a masterclass in impactful storytelling. Commercial-free, it gave a platform to leading SU2C-funded researchers who shared tangible breakthroughs in the lab, from early detection methods to new treatment approaches. Viewers were also moved by powerful, personal stories from survivors whose lives have been transformed by the research made possible through donor contributions. These segments served as a powerful and direct reminder of why continued support is so vital.

The move to Nashville proved to be an overwhelming success. While the final fundraising tally has yet to be officially announced, the event’s sponsors like Mastercard and American Airlines have already made significant contributions, continuing their long-standing partnership with SU2C. Mastercard, for example, met its $5 million donation goal for the 2025 campaign, and American Airlines’ nine-year partnership with SU2C has helped raise over $28 million in total. The energy of Nashville, combined with the heartfelt performances and deeply personal testimonials, created a truly special atmosphere that will be hard to top.

The 2025 Stand Up To Cancer telecast was more than just a show; it was a testament to what can be achieved when a community, a genre, and an entire industry unite for a common cause. It was an inspiring night that brought us one step closer to a world without cancer.
